Firefox Integrates Perplexity AI Search Engine as Global Default Option

Mozilla has officially integrated Perplexity’s AI answer engine into Firefox as a permanent search option following successful testing. The feature offers conversational search with cited answers and will expand to mobile devices in coming months.

In a significant move that bridges traditional web browsing with artificial intelligence capabilities, Mozilla has officially integrated AI-powered search engine Perplexity as a default option in its Firefox browser. Unlike competitors developing dedicated AI browsers, Mozilla’s approach allows users to enhance their existing browsing experience with advanced question answering capabilities while maintaining Firefox’s core functionality and privacy-focused philosophy.

Windows 11 October 2025 Patch Tuesday Updates: KB5066835 and KB5066793 Security Fixes and Improvements

Microsoft has deployed its October 2025 Patch Tuesday updates for Windows 11 versions 25H2, 24H2, 23H2, and 22H2. These critical updates address security vulnerabilities, fix browser printing issues, resolve gaming input problems, and introduce compatibility changes including driver removals. Users should install these updates promptly to maintain system security and stability.

Microsoft has officially released its October 2025 Patch Tuesday updates for all supported versions of Windows 11, marking another crucial monthly security deployment. The updates, identified as KB5066835 for Windows 11 25H2 and 24H2, and KB5066793 for versions 23H2 and 22H2, deliver essential security patches alongside numerous functional improvements and bug fixes. These updates continue Microsoft’s commitment to maintaining the security and reliability of its flagship operating system across all supported builds.
